High levels of the industrial solvent TCE contaminated Camp Lejeune water for decades, leading to an increased risk of Parkinson's disease and other injuries for veterans.
Researchers note that levels of TCE in Camp Lejeune water were 280 times higher than recommended safety standards, and widespread water contamination problems may be causing rises in Parkinsons disease cases
The EPA lists the base as one of the most polluted sites in the country due to the presence of toxic chemicals which could carry cancer risks.
